Quick comment on the ILNP presentation here at NANOG-

I suspect the DNS is not the right vehicle for name to identifier to
locator resolution. It's a tribute to the DNS that that it's almost
flexible enough to do a credible job but DNS's design was focused on
providing cacheable distributed maps to infrequently changing whole
addresses that in a single request contained all knowledge needed to
establish and maintain communication with a remote host.
